Detailed Solution
z=1a+bit,t∈R,t≠0z=a−bita2+b2t2=x+iy xy=−abt⇒t=−aybx since x=aa2+b2t2⇒x=ax2+y2x2+y2=xa Circle with radius =12a, centre =12a,0 Also if b=0,a≠0⇒z=1a purely real lies on x -axis if b=0,a≠0⇒z=1bit purely imaginary lies on y -axis
